Chyba v triedeni cs_CZ & sk_SK

Karel Zak zakkr na zf.jcu.cz
Pátek Květen 30 08:46:36 CEST 2003


On Fri, May 30, 2003 at 08:05:55AM +0200, Ing. Pavel PaJaSoft Janousek wrote:
> > -----Original Message-----
> > From: Martin `MJ' Mares [mailto:mj na ucw.cz] 
> > Tohle neni jen zazrane do aplikaci, dokonce norma Cecka jasne rika,
> > ze sizeof(char) = sizeof(unsigned char) = sizeof(signed char) = 1.
> 
> 	To samozrejme ano - ale char je v prekladu 'znak'/'pismeno' a je
> v norme i kdekoli jinde takto chapan (pokud ne, opravte mne...). Pokud

 A nebyla to SQL norma? :-) Tam varchar(10) znamena deset znaku a tedy
 treba 20 byte pokud jsou to multibyte znaky. Ale pouzivat tuto logiku
 u C si neumim predstavit. To by tak bylo chapano jen v sizeof() nebo
 i jinde? To uz mozna rovnou pri programovani v C/C++ nejen popijet 
 kavu, ale i zakusovat LSD...

 IMHO myslenka C/C++ at se veci jmenuji libovolne nepresne je praci s
 pameti a datovy typ je jen berlickou programatora, aby se dokazal ve
 vecech orientovat.

    Karel

-- 
 Karel Zak  <zakkr na zf.jcu.cz>
 http://home.zf.jcu.cz/~zakkr/


Další informace o konferenci Linux